The Eye of the Serpent Lip Art ft OCC, Sugarpill & Born Pretty

The inspiration for this lip art started at one place then went in a totally different direction by the time I was finished. I was originally going for a snakeskin look with the fishnet stencil, but then I decided to stick some gold born pretty spikes and some square rhinestones and the look reminded me of an ancient civilisation’s jewel or some beautiful Indian sari design. Then I decided to name it after the The Eye of the Serpent jewel from Conan the Barbarian that they steal at the Tower of Serpents from the Temple of Set worshipers.

Products Used

MAC Lip pencil in Nightmoth to line and fill in perimeter of lips
Urban Decay 24/7 eye pencil in El Dorado to fill in centre of lips
OCC lip tar in Black Metal Dahlia over perimeter of lips
OCC  lip tar in Triptych over centre of lips
Stretch Fishnet stockings over lips
Urban Decay Electric palette shadow in Jilted over very centre of lips
Sugarpill Chromalust loose pigment Countess dabbed over rest of centre of lips
Sugarpill Chromalust loose pigment in Goldilux dabbed over the outer perimeter 

Embellishments
3mm Gold spikes randomly from Born Pretty Store
2mm Square deep pink rhinestones from eBay

Tools
Sedona Lace LB25 Lip brush
Sugarpill lip brush
Electric palette brush
Sigma E46 Shader inner corner brush
